1969 Chevrolet Camaro Pro Touring

1969 Pro Touring Camaro. This is a X44 car, absolutely original body panels, no rust. 118k miles. In the garage stored for over 25 years. Now for the best part, 540 cubic inch Dart block 335 CFM Dart Cyl heads. Totally built Turbo 400 transmission, over 4000 dollars. Mosers completely fabed rear end. Moser 31 spline axels. 3:50 posi. 4 Wheel Wilwood disc brakes, slotted and drilled. Rack and pinion steering. DSE rear leafs, Cal Tracks, welded subframe connector, tubular upper and lower a-arms. QA1 adjustable shocks all the way around. Brand new Nitto tires and Foose wheels. Solid body mounts, absolutely handles unbelievable. 750 hp motor at 6500 rpm's on pump gas. 4500 rpm's gives you 650 lbs of torque. Look at the pictures for the more specs on the engine. 540ci built by well know Northern California Lewis Racing Engines, Laytonville California. Jessels valve train, Isky cam, 736 lift Callies crank, Mahale pistons. Dart intake, Jessels shaft 1:7 rocker arms. Have any info on engine you need, just call me. Custom rear one off of a wing I designed and built. Custom dash, all Autometer gauges. Cerullo custom leather seats, (more $ than Recaros) Markez tail lights, Festler custom hood hinges.
